WebArea is the product of two lengths. Length is a scalar quantity, the direction in the length is being measured does not influence the measurement. WebVector Areas properties are given below: The vector area of a surface can be thought of as the surface’s projected area or “shadow” in the plane in which it is greatest; the normal of that plane determines its direction. The vector area of a curved or multi – dimensional surface is smaller than the actual surface area. Webvector, in physics, a quantity that has both magnitude and direction. It is typically represented by an arrow whose direction is the same as that of the quantity and whose length is proportional to the quantity’s magnitude. Although a vector has magnitude and direction, it does not have position.
